Output efc16f8c3e7c110f43ca1c177cea9b6c8165e6e96a54c39265fe598a06d0e28d:0

value
2079078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4e388ae78fe8caaafbdecfbc41ae6df9ffafe43 OP_EQUALVERIFY OP_CHECKSIG
address
1HVTCs3eE12Ep7DZBbk5aQwPa2YZ82MNeN
transaction
efc16f8c3e7c110f43ca1c177cea9b6c8165e6e96a54c39265fe598a06d0e28d
confirmations
307838
spent
true